Took step 1 a few days ago. My thoughts about the exam .... 1. Not a difficult exam if you have had good prep with the help of kaplan, goljan and FA. I dont think you need more than these. 2. Lengh of the questions was just right, though there were a few lengthy questions (approx.. 5 questions on the whole) 3. There were around 2-3 questions which I never heard of, so I just had to guess the answer. 4. Time is manageable. I skipped the lengthy questions and those which I thought needed more time to asnwer and came back at the end of the block to answer them. this way i could manage time quite well. 5. I think that it is better to read the question completely without first looking at the options. 6. Some (may be many) people may not agree but I think, if you are a nervous and panicky kind of person, I would suggest going through the tutorial as it allows you to cool your nerves down by the time you start your exam. Goodluck to all those who are going to take step 1!!

Thank you arrhythmia and Hilfiger. I prepared for 2 months. 10-12 hrs/d. My resources were Kaplan videos and material, Goljan audio and material and FA. First I went through kaplan videos, which took me approx 3 weeks to complete and then started going through the books as well as did questions from Qbank..100 q/day. Though I bought FA 2 weeks before the exam, I could read it only once. Completed Qbank 2 days before the exam. Honestly I did not think my preparation was good enough for a decent score though I had reasonable scores on NBME1(530..3 weeks before the step1)and Kaplan Qbank scores(75%cumulative, 100%questions completed). I studied the day before exam as well as on my way to the prometric, which helped me to get 2 questions right. I know that some people suggest you not to study the day before exam but I think its hard not to study, especially when you feel that your preparation is not adequate. Hope this helps.
